Autonomous Media Exploitation (DIA FAS2T)
ImpactUtilized artificial intelligence, machine learning, and deep learning frameworks to close the gap between limited personnel and the large-scale processing demands of captured media for the Defense Intelligence Agency. Built a cloud-agnostic Kubernetes-based platform with Logstash data ingestion pipelines, Elasticsearch enrichment, and Kubeflow ML pipelines for document, image, and video analysis — enabling fast autonomous sort, search, and exploitation of threats on captured media.
Robotics & Autonomous Systems Requirements
ImpactProvides JCIDS capability development across six key robotics domains — Small Unmanned Aerial Systems (SUAS), Unmanned Ground Vehicles (UGV), Unattended Ground Sensors (UGS), Robotic Appliqué & Enablers, Strategic Planning, and Operations Support. Developed the Common Robotic System (Individual), the Army's first Program of Record for a backpackable robot, while performing operational analysis across 25+ emerging, current, and legacy robotic programs to advance battlefield capabilities.
